当前位置: 首页 > news >正文

公司网站做好了还需wordpress批量修改图片标题

公司网站做好了还需,wordpress批量修改图片标题,教育门户网站建设,五莲网站建设公司有序字典和通常字典类似#xff0c;只是它可以记录元素插入其中的顺序#xff0c;而一般字典是会以任意的顺序迭代的。 1、普通字典#xff1a; d1{} d1[a]A d1[b]B d1[c]C d1[d]D #此时的d1 {a:A,b:B,c:C,d:D} for k,v in d1.items():print k,v 输出结果为#xff1a;…有序字典和通常字典类似只是它可以记录元素插入其中的顺序而一般字典是会以任意的顺序迭代的。 1、普通字典 d1{} d1[a]A d1[b]B d1[c]C d1[d]D #此时的d1 {a:A,b:B,c:C,d:D} for k,v in d1.items():print k,v 输出结果为 a A c C b B d D 由上面的结果可以看出对普通字典进行遍历输出结果是无序的。 2、有序字典需要导入collections包 import collections d1{} d1collections.OrderedDict() #将普通字典转换为有序字典 d1[a]A d1[b]B d1[c]C d1[d]D for k,v in d1.items():print k,v 输出结果为 a Ab Bc Cd D 对比两种输出结果不难发现有序字典可以按字典中元素的插入顺序来输出。 上面两个例子之所以字典中插入元素而不是一开始就将字典中的元素定义好是因为有序字典的作用只是记住元素插入顺序并按顺序输出。 如果有序字典中的元素一开始就定义好了后面没有插入元素这一动作那么遍历有序字典其输出结果为空因为缺少了有序插入这一条件所以此时有序字典就失去了作用所以有序字典一般用于动态添加并需要按添加顺序输出的时候。 举例说明 import collections d2 {a:A,b:B,c:C,d:D} d2collections.OrderedDict() #将普通字典转换为有序字典 for k,v in d2.items():print k,v 其输出结果为空。 3、有序字典使用方法 创建有序字典 import collectionsdic collections.OrderedDict()dic[k1] v1 dic[k2] v2 dic[k3] v3print(dic) #输出OrderedDict([(k1, v1), (k2, v2), (k3, v3)]) clear(清空有序字典) import collectionsdic collections.OrderedDict()dic[k1] v1 dic[k2] v2 dic.clear()print(dic) #输出OrderedDict() copy(拷贝) import collectionsdic collections.OrderedDict()dic[k1] v1 dic[k2] v2 new_dic dic.copy()print(new_dic) #输出OrderedDict([(k1, v1), (k2, v2)]) fromkeys(指定一个列表把列表中的值作为字典的key,生成一个字典) import collectionsdic collections.OrderedDict()name [tom,lucy,sam] print(dic.fromkeys(name)) print(dic.fromkeys(name,20)) #输出OrderedDict([(tom, None), (lucy, None), (sam, None)]) #     OrderedDict([(tom, 20), (lucy, 20), (sam, 20)]) items(返回由“键值对组成元素“的列表) import collectionsdic collections.OrderedDict()dic[k1] v1 dic[k2] v2print(dic.items()) #输出odict_items([(k1, v1), (k2, v2)]) keys(获取字典所有的key) import collectionsdic collections.OrderedDict()dic[k1] v1 dic[k2] v2print(dic.keys()) # 输出odict_keys([k1, k2]) move_to_end(指定一个key把对应的key-value移到最后) import collectionsdic collections.OrderedDict()dic[k1] v1 dic[k2] v2 dic[k3] v3 dic.move_to_end(k1)print(dic)# 输出OrderedDict([(k2, v2), (k3, v3), (k1, v1)]) pop(获取指定key的value并在字典中删除) import collectionsdic collections.OrderedDict()dic[k1] v1 dic[k2] v2 dic[k3] v3 k dic.pop(k2)print(k,dic) # 输出v2 OrderedDict([(k1, v1), (k3, v3)]) popitem(按照后进先出原则删除最后加入的元素返回key-value) import collectionsdic collections.OrderedDict()dic[k1] v1 dic[k2] v2 dic[k3] v3print(dic.popitem(),dic) print(dic.popitem(),dic) # 输出(k3, v3) OrderedDict([(k1, v1), (k2, v2)]) #      (k2, v2) OrderedDict([(k1, v1)]) setdefault(获取指定key的value如果key不存在则创建) import collectionsdic collections.OrderedDict()dic[k1] v1 dic[k2] v2 dic[k3] v3 val dic.setdefault(k5)print(val,dic) # 输出None OrderedDict([(k1, v1), (k2, v2), (k3, v3), (k5, None)]) values(获取字典所有的value返回一个列表) import collectionsdic collections.OrderedDict()dic[k1] v1 dic[k2] v2 dic[k3] v3print(dic.values())# 输出odict_values([v1, v2, v3]) 以上就是python 有序字典使用方法的详细内容。
http://www.yutouwan.com/news/333285/

相关文章:

  • 湘潭网站建设公司网页游戏开服表页游开服表
  • 北京免费模板建站深圳宝安西乡
  • 雄安智能网站建设方案网站建设大概好多钱
  • 做混剪素材网站php网站后台源码
  • 上海公司网站设计注册餐饮公司流程和费用
  • 建设银行网站服务功能刚建的网站百度搜不到
  • wordpress音乐网站wordpress编辑器段间距
  • 网站备案承若怎么写济南建设厅网站安全员
  • 360免费建站为什么注册不了网站制作论文 优帮云
  • 南阳旅游网站建设现状医药类网站怎么做seo
  • 做影视网站用主机还是用服务器目前最好的找工作平台
  • 怎么用ftp修改网站重庆手机网站方案设计
  • 成都网站建设询q479185700上快技术支持 东莞网站建设
  • 富阳建设局网站首页wordpress换域名不能访问
  • 企业网站建设软件需求分析盘锦工程建设信息网站
  • 二手书籍交易网站开发方式广告网站建设报价
  • 西安网站建设 分类信息网络营销推广专员所需技能
  • 毕业设计模板范文青岛网站优化联系方式
  • 网站建设手机端百度竞价推广出价技巧
  • wordpress七牛图片插件seo优化排名易下拉软件
  • 网站开发饼图样式wordpress手机字体变大
  • 建站公司哪家好 知道万维科技文字转视频软件app
  • 网站建设3a模型是什么意思下载app下载安卓免费
  • 做外贸如何浏览国外网站wordpress loop
  • 网站建设公司哪家好 干净磐石网络网站建设与管理ppt模板
  • 汽车美容网站开发有口碑的赣州网站建设
  • 网站建设找王科杰信誉怎样做网站排名优化
  • 专门做app的原型网站微信微商城在哪里进入
  • 招标文件免费下载网站轻量级cms
  • 做视频网站的上市公司网页该如何推广